Data for "Emergent parametric resonances and time-crystal phases in driven Bardeen-Cooper-Schrieffer systems"

Description

These files contain the data for the article "Emergent parametric resonances and time-crystal phases in driven Bardeen-Cooper-Schrieffer systems" (https://journals.aps.org/prresearch/abstract/10.1103/PhysRevResearch.3.L042023). In each .zip file, it is possible to find not only the relevant data but also a script (.sh file extension) to generate each one of the 6 figures shown in the paper and Supplemental Material. The file "Phasediagram.zip" contains the data corresponding to the dynamical phase diagrams (Fig. 1). Here there are two separated folders with the data for the phase diagram of a parametric oscillator and a periodically driven Bardeen-Cooper-Schrieffer system. The data for the representative dynamics and Fourier Transforms outside and inside Arnold's tongues can be found in the files "DynamicsandFT_outsidetheArnoldtongues.zip" and "DynamicsandFT_insidetheArnoldtongues.zip" respectively. We have also included all the necessary data to reproduce the figures shown in the Supplemental Material in the files "robustness_timecrystal_and_timequasicrystal.zip", "Floquetspectrum_timecrystalregime.zip" and "phasediagram_differenttimewindows.zip". For all the .txt files inside the .zip files, we have added at the top of each column a brief description of the data recorded below. Some abbreviations have been used and read as follows: "wd" means drive frequency, "Delta" indicates the superconducting order parameter, and "\xi_k" means the quasiparticle energy.
